AliAli
**update 9/30/22: Seems they are under new managment or just switched up the menu a bit but I see they have specials of the week now. I ordered bacalao 2 weeks ago and it was great, ordered it this week and I don't want to finish it, didn't seem drained and rinsed enough, seemed more boiled than flavorful stewed, just felt thrown together unlike the first time, I work in kitchens I cam tell the difference, just felt like no live was out into it this week. I will try it one more time in 2 more weeks and hope for the best or I won't bother returning for anything, I initially came for fish(including bacaloa) ***update 1/22: ordered some stewed chicken[PICTURED HERE] and Morongo because they were out of fish, the portion was just a bit small, more bones than chicken but was delicious and the staff behind the counter has always been very nice the few times I have been, I will be back again soon, good food, nice feel of dominican family hospitality in america. Original review: 11/21 ****(NOT PICTURED)Ordered fried fish with mofongo without pork chicharonne in it. Was delicious it was my first visit, I will definitely be back to try more of the food there. Nice welcoming place. Closed on sundays.
